Wooden gutter repair services focus on fixing and restoring gutters made from wood, which are often found on older or historic properties. These services typically involve replacing rotted or damaged sections, reinforcing weak areas, and ensuring the gutters are securely attached to the building. Skilled contractors may also treat the wood to prevent future decay and improve the overall durability of the gutter system. Proper repair helps maintain the aesthetic appeal of the property while ensuring the gutters function effectively to channel rainwater away from the foundation.
This service addresses common problems such as wood rot, warping, cracking, and detachment caused by exposure to moisture, weather, or age. When gutters become compromised, they can lead to leaks, water damage, and even structural issues if not addressed promptly. Wooden gutters that are damaged or deteriorated may also cause water to overflow or leak behind the system, leading to potential damage to siding, fascia, or the building’s foundation. Repair services aim to restore the integrity of the gutters, preventing these issues and extending their lifespan.
Properties that often utilize wooden gutter repair include historic homes, cottages, and buildings with traditional or vintage architectural styles. These structures frequently feature original wood gutters that contribute to their character and charm. Additionally, some commercial properties or public buildings with period-specific details may require specialized repair services to preserve their historic features. Contractors experienced in working with wood gutters understand the importance of matching materials and techniques to maintain the property's original appearance.

Repair Costs - The typical cost for wooden gutter repairs ranges from $200 to $800, depending on the extent of damage and required materials. For minor fixes, homeowners might expect to pay around $200 to $400. More extensive repairs could cost closer to $800 or more.
Material Expenses - The cost of materials for wooden gutter repair varies with wood type and quality, generally between $50 and $200 per section. Higher-grade wood or custom treatments can increase material costs significantly.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ific project needs.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for repairing wooden gutters typically range from $75 to $150 per hour. The total labor expense depends on the project's complexity and duration, with most repairs taking a few hours to complete. Additional charges may apply for extensive or specialized work.
Additional Fees - Additional costs may include debris removal, disposal fees, or minor structural reinforcement, which can add $50 to $200 to the overall expense. What causes wooden gutters to need repair? Wooden gutters may require repair due to rot, insect damage, warping, or weather-related deterioration over time.
How can I tell if my wooden gutters need fixing? Signs include sagging, cracks, leaks, peeling paint, or visible wood decay along the gutter system.
What types of repairs are common for wooden gutters? Common repairs involve replacing damaged sections, reinforcing weakened areas, and applying protective coatings.
